The Plurals

An Onion Tied To My Belt

2015-10-09

Punk Rock all the way for this album. This is the 3rd installment from "The Plurals." I was not a very big Fan, but then again i am used to listening to some punk rockers who seem to know what they are doing. You have some solid tracks on this album, with tracks like "Fine" and "Rock N Roll." But then you get down to track 10 where it seems like they didn't know how to finish the song. I am more used to the likes of Social Distortion when it comes to punk rock, so listening to this makes it seem like they have no idea what they are doing.

review by Matt
